> What I'd like to hear from other groups is what kinds of software you
> use to 'run' the LUG.  We have LUG-in-a-box by Andrew Pollock
> (http://clug.andrew.net.au), a bit of PHPBB (http://clug.anu.edu.au) and
> an old, terribly out-of-date static website (http://www.clug.org.au). 
> Do not use us as an example!  I'm working to change this; but it'd be
> really nice to have some customised software or setup that LUGs could use.
>   

http://murlug.org is done with Drupal and partially integrated phpBB (if
you login via drupal, it logs you into the board). I set that up last
week, so there's not a whole deal of content there at the moment. It
replaced a static site similar to the current clug.org.au one.
